Operations Officer Average Salary in United States of America


A person working as a Operations Officer in United States of America will on average earn $76388 per year (pre-tax value). Salary is provided in USD ($/dollar) value.

Below is a break-down of yearly, monthly, weekly and hourly rate.

Rate Type Amount (USD)
Yearly salary $76,388.00
Weekly salary $1,469.00
Daily salary $209.28
Hourly salary $26.16

Year over year increase in salary is registered at around 4%

Average salary in United States of America is approximately 57000$

This means operations officer salary is above average!

Job Information for: operations officer

Job Industry: finance

Description: An Operations Officer is responsible for overseeing and coordinating the day-to-day activities of an organization. They ensure smooth operations by managing resources, implementing policies, and improving efficiency. Their main duties include analyzing operational procedures, identifying areas for improvement, and implementing strategies to optimize productivity. They also monitor and evaluate performance metrics, develop and maintain operational budgets, and collaborate with different departments to ensure effective communication and coordination. Additionally, Operations Officers may be involved in developing and implementing organizational goals and objectives, as well as creating and maintaining standard operating procedures.
